Abstract

Official abstract text for this publication.

A Vivaldi-Monopole antenna is a small form ultra-wideband antenna configured for low frequency operation in modern wireless devices. The Vivaldi-Monopole antenna comprises a tapered-slot element and a monopole element, wherein current modes of each element are combined to yield a functional and small form ultra-wideband antenna configured for low frequency resonances.

First claim

Opening claim text (preview).

What is claimed is: 1. An antenna, comprising: a rectangular conductor volume extending along a longitudinal axis from a rear-side edge to a front-side edge; said conductor volume further comprising: an aperture disposed adjacent to the rear-side edge, the aperture having a center thereof disposed along the longitudinal axis; a first slot extending from the aperture toward a center of the rectangular conductor volume, the first slot dividing the conductor volume into a first conductor portion disposed on a first side of the first slot and a second conductor portion disposed on a second side of the first slot opposite of the first side, at least the first conductor portion being tapered toward a side-edge of the conductor volume; the first slot defining a tapered slot element; and a third conductor portion extending about at least a portion of the front-side edge from the longitudinal axis toward the side edge, the third conductor portion defining a monopole element. 2. The antenna of claim 1 , wherein said antenna is formed on a dielectric substrate. 3. The antenna of claim 2 , wherein said dielectric substrate is a flexible substrate. 4. The antenna of claim 3 , wherein said flexible substrate comprises a kapton polyimide substrate. 5. The antenna of claim 1 , wherein said tapered slot element is configured for one or more high-band resonances, said high-band resonances within the range of 1600 MHz and 6000 MHz. 6. The antenna of claim 1 , wherein said monopole element is configured for one or more low-band resonances, said low-band resonances within the range of 700 MHz and 900 MHz. 7. The antenna of claim 1 , wherein said first conductor portion is further separated form said second conductor portion by a first gap extending from the aperture to the rear-side edge of the conductor volume. 8. The antenna of claim 7 , wherein said first conductor portion is coupled to said second conductor portion by a low pass filter coupled therebetween. 9. The antenna of claim 7 , wherein said first conductor portion is coupled to said second conductor portion by a resistor coupled therebetween. 10. The antenna of claim 7 , wherein said second conductor portion is separated from said third conductor portion by a second gap. 11. The antenna of claim 10 , wherein said second conductor portion is coupled to said third conductor portion by a high pass filter coupled therebetween. 12. The antenna of claim 10 , wherein said second conductor portion is coupled to said third conductor portion by a resistor coupled therebetween. 13. The antenna of claim 1 , wherein said monopole element is separated from said tapered slot element by a lateral slot; wherein said lateral slot is oriented perpendicular to the longitudinal axis.
